WHAT IS A MARKETING CAMPAIGN?

A marketing campaign is a coordinated and strategic set of activities designed to promote a specific product, service, brand, or message to a target audience. Marketing campaign ideas typically involve a series of planned and integrated marketing efforts across various channels and platforms to achieve specific marketing objectives. A campaign may include elements such as advertising, public relations, social media, content marketing, email marketing, events, promotions, short or long-form content and more. The goal of a marketing campaign is to create awareness, generate interest, engage the target audience, and ultimately drive desired actions, such as sales, conversions, or brand loyalty.

TYPES OF MARKETING CAMPAIGNS

  1. Experiential Marketing: Experiential marketing is all about creating memorable experiences that engage and involve the audience. This approach goes beyond traditional advertising and focuses on providing interactive and immersive experiences. For example, a clothing brand could set up a pop-up store where customers can try on outfits and take part in fashion shows. By allowing customers to actively participate, the brand creates a memorable experience that fosters a deeper connection and increases brand loyalty.
  2. User-Generated Content Contests: User-generated content (UGC) has become increasingly popular as consumers value authenticity and peer recommendations. Of the few unique marketing campaign ideas, one that yields great results is organizing a UGC contest where customers can submit content related to your brand or products. This can be in the form of photos, videos, or written testimonials. Not only does this encourage engagement, but it also provides a treasure trove of user-generated content that can be leveraged for future marketing efforts.

  1. Cause Marketing: Consumers are becoming more conscious of social and environmental issues, and they prefer to support brands that align with their values. Cause marketing involves partnering with a non-profit organization or supporting a social cause. By associating your brand with a cause, you not only contribute to the greater good but also create a positive image for your business. For example, a skincare brand could launch a campaign where a percentage of each purchase is donated to a charity that focuses on environmental conservation.
  2. Gamification: Gamification is the integration of game elements into non-gaming activities. It taps into people's innate desire for competition, achievement, and rewards. Incorporating gamification into your marketing campaign ideas can boost engagement and create a sense of excitement among your audience. For instance, a restaurant could create a mobile app where customers earn points for each visit and can redeem those points for discounts or special offers.
  3. Influencer Collaborations: Influencer marketing has been around for a while, but in 2023, the focus will shift towards more authentic and meaningful collaborations. Instead of simply endorsing products, influencers can be involved in co-creating content or even designing limited-edition products. This approach adds credibility to your brand and taps into the influencer's loyal following. A successful example of this is the collaboration between Nike and professional basketball player LeBron James to create the iconic LeBron sneakers.

  1. Augmented Reality (AR) Experiences: With the advancement of technology, augmented reality (AR) has gained popularity as a marketing tool. AR overlays digital elements in the real world, providing unique and immersive experiences. Brands can leverage AR to create interactive product demonstrations, virtual try-on, or even gamified experiences. For instance, a furniture retailer could develop an AR app that allows customers to visualize how their furniture will look in their own homes before making a purchase.
  2. Personalized Direct Mail: In the digital age, direct mail may seem outdated, but when done right, it’s still one of the most effective and unique marketing campaign ideas. Personalized direct mail goes beyond generic flyers or brochures and tailors the content specific to each recipient. By leveraging customer data and personalization techniques, you can create a direct mail campaign that resonates with your target audience. For example, a travel agency could send personalized postcards featuring images of destinations the recipient has shown interest in.

BEST GLOBAL MARKETING CAMPAIGNS

Now let's take a look at some of the best global campaigns that have successfully implemented unique strategies:

  • Coca-Cola's "Share a Coke" Campaign: This campaign personalized Coca-Cola bottles with popular names, encouraging consumers to share a Coke with their friends and loved ones. By leveraging the power of personalization, Coca-Cola created a sense of connection and generated widespread social media buzz.

  • Airbnb's "Live There" Campaign: Recognizing that travellers seek authentic experiences, Airbnb launched the "Live There" campaign. It showcased local hosts and encouraged travellers to immerse themselves in the culture of their chosen destination. This campaign highlighted the unique selling proposition of Airbnb: the opportunity to live like a local.
  • Dove's "Real Beauty" Campaign: Dove's "Real Beauty" campaign challenged traditional beauty standards and celebrated diverse representations of beauty. The campaign featured real women of different ages, sizes, and ethnicities, promoting body positivity and self-acceptance. Dove created a strong emotional connection with its audience by addressing a societal issue and promoting inclusivity.
  • Nike's "Dream Crazy" Campaign: Nike's "Dream Crazy" campaign, featuring Colin Kaepernick, sparked conversation and controversy by taking a stand on social issues. The campaign encouraged athletes to pursue their dreams fearlessly, regardless of societal expectations. By aligning with a divisive figure and promoting a message of empowerment, Nike successfully connected with its target audience and generated significant media attention.

  • Old Spice's "The Man Your Man Could Smell Like" Campaign: Old Spice transformed its brand image with a humorous and memorable campaign featuring a confident and eccentric character. This campaign not only revitalized the brand but also engaged a younger demographic through its viral videos, innovative solutions and social media presence.
  • Apple's "Shot on iPhone" Campaign: Apple's "Shot on iPhone" campaign showcased the stunning photography capabilities of its iPhones, highlighting user-generated content. By featuring real people and their impressive photographs, Apple created a sense of authenticity and inspired creativity among its customers.
  • Red Bull's "Stratos" Campaign: Red Bull's "Stratos" campaign sponsored Felix Baumgartner's record-breaking space jump. This extreme and daring event reinforced Red Bull's brand image as an energy drink for adrenaline junkies and generated massive media coverage and brand awareness.
